1. What Are Washers?
Washers are small, flat disks with a hole in the center, typically made from metal, rubber, or plastic. They are placed between a fastener (like a bolt or screw) and the surface it’s being attached to.
Purpose of Washers:
- Load Distribution: Washers help spread the load of a bolt or screw over a larger area, reducing the risk of damaging the surface or material being fastened.
- Prevention of Loosening: Some washers, like lock washers, prevent nuts and bolts from loosening due to vibration or movement.
- Surface Protection: Washers can also protect the material you're fastening from scratches or damage caused by the bolt or nut.
Common Types of Washers:
- Flat Washers: The most common type, used to distribute the load evenly.
- Lock Washers: Help prevent fasteners from loosening over time.
- Fender Washers: Larger than standard flat washers and designed for use with large holes.
2. What Are Stud Bolts?
A stud bolt is a long, threaded fastener that has threads on both ends, allowing it to be screwed into nuts or other threaded components on either side. Unlike regular bolts, stud bolts don't have a head. Instead, they are typically inserted into a threaded hole and then secured with nuts at both ends.
Purpose of Stud Bolts:
- High Strength: Stud bolts are used in applications where high-strength connections are necessary, like heavy machinery or industrial equipment.
- Versatility: Stud bolts are versatile because you can add nuts to either end, giving you flexibility in terms of adjustment and assembly.
- No Head: The absence of a head means that the stud can be more easily embedded into a threaded hole, offering a clean finish.
Where to Use Stud Bolts:
- Flange Connections: Commonly used in pipe flanges and pressure vessels, where nuts are applied to both ends of the stud.
- Industrial Equipment: Found in heavy-duty machinery and automotive applications.
